几天前我开始学习p5.js,现在我想用IntelliJ IDEA代替。像setup()、draw()和ellipse()函数这样的大多数函数都能按预期工作,但createCanvas()函数却不能-它带有绿色下划线,并且错误消息显示“未解析的函数或方法createCanvas()”。
我试过使用VSCode,在那里它工作得很好,但我更喜欢使用IntelliJ,所以我想知道如果是,我如何让它在IntelliJ中工作。
<script src="p5.js"></script> //p5.js is the file with all the code fr
我的文档中有多个草图的实例。如何使用屏幕刷新重新运行特定的实例化?
假设我有:
function buildSketch(){
var sketch1 = function(sketch){
sketch.setup = function(){
//Do my thing
}
}
new p5(sketch1);
}
function buildSecondSketch(){
var sketch2 = function(sketch){
sketch.setup = function(){
//Do my thin
我得到了以下错误:
Uncaught ReferenceError: Morph is not defined
at sketch (sketch.ts:7)
at new p5 (sketch.ts:28)
at Object.<anonymous> (sketch.ts:28)
at c (sketch.ts:28)
at Function.r.import (sketch.ts:28)
at sketch.ts:28
与sketch.ts位于同一文件夹中,这是
import 'p5'
import './
我正在研究,由于以下代码,无法重现输出:
def cheeseshop(kind, *arguments, **keywords):
print("-- Do you have any", kind, "?")
print("-- I'm sorry, we're all out of", kind)
for arg in arguments:
print(arg)
print("-" * 40)
for kw in keywords:
pri
我在一个简单的Java中使用processing.core.PApplet库。
我在setting函数中加载了多个图像,并试图在draw函数中绘制它们,但奇怪的是,纹理没有出现吗?
下面是我用来加载它们的代码:
public void init() throws FileNotFoundException { // this get executed in the 'setting' function of my sketch
Registry.register(getImage("void"), "void");
}
public p
我有两个工作表:cal和sketch。在sketch中,我有两张图片:Picture 1和Picture 2。在worksheet cal中,我有一个带有下拉列表单元格;列表的内容是'Port'和'Starboard'。 当下拉菜单发生变化时,我希望将图片1或图片2复制到cal.Cells(25, 1);替换之前存在的任何图片。 我有改变单元格的代码,它复制了一张图片。它总是复制图片1。 Sub import_sketch()
Dim my_sketch As Picture
If Cells(8, 27) = "Port"
我在这里有点绝望。我有这个jFrame,我需要在按Esc键后关闭。这很容易通过使用keyTyped事件来完成。在keyTyped事件中,我尝试使用System.exit来关闭窗口,但是进程仍然在任务管理器中运行(在netbeans中,即使我从jar文件运行,它仍然在任务管理器中运行)。
我已经尝试了dispose、setVisible(false)和其他方法,但似乎都不起作用。
编辑:
代码
public Sketch(int width, int height)
{
sketch = new JFrame();
area = new JLabel();
sketch